在我们日常书写数字时,有时候会遇到一些较大的数值,如“一亿零两百三十万”。这样的数字如果不加以适当的形式处理,可能会让读者感到困惑。为了使数字更加清晰易懂,以下是一些书写和阅读数字的小技巧:
1. 分级书写
对于大数字,我们通常采用分级书写法,即每四位数字一组,从右向左,每四位一组,并在组与组之间用逗号隔开。例如:
- 原始数字:一亿零两百三十万
- 分级书写:1,0203,0000
按照分级书写,数字“一亿零两百三十万”可以写作“1,0203,0000”,这样的书写方式更加直观,便于阅读和理解。
2. 使用“万”作为分隔
在中文数字中,“万”是一个常用的单位,用于分隔较大的数值。例如,一亿可以表示为一千万乘以十。因此,“一亿零两百三十万”可以拆分为两部分:“一亿”和“两百三十万”。
- 原始数字:一亿零两百三十万
- 分隔后:一亿(1,0000万)+ 两百三十万(2,300,000)
按照这样的方式,数字可以写作“1亿2,300,000”。
3. 结合数字与中文
有时,直接使用中文数字并结合“万”或“亿”等单位可以更加直观:
- 原始数字:一亿零两百三十万
- 结合单位:1亿零230万
这样书写,读者可以迅速抓住数字的主要部分和单位,便于理解。
4. 代码示例
如果要在编程中进行类似处理,可以使用以下代码:
# 将中文数字转换为分级书写的形式
def chinese_to_separated(chinese_number):
parts = chinese_number.split('万')
if len(parts) == 2:
return '{:,}'.format(int(parts[0])) + '万' + '{:,}'.format(int(parts[1]))
else:
return '{:,}'.format(int(chinese_number))
# 示例
chinese_number = '一亿零两百三十万'
print(chinese_to_separated(chinese_number)) # 输出:1,0203,0000万
5. 总结
清晰书写数字不仅有助于提升阅读体验,还能避免误解和错误。通过分级书写、使用单位分隔以及结合中文数字与单位,可以使数字更加易懂。无论是在书面文件中还是编程应用中,这些技巧都是非常有用的。
